From owner-svn-ports-all@FreeBSD.ORG Tue Mar 24 18:15:38 2015 Return-Path: Delivered-To: svn-ports-all@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id 379B833F for ; Tue, 24 Mar 2015 18:15:38 +0000 (UTC)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:1900:2254:206c::16:87]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 1331BFB3 for ; Tue, 24 Mar 2015 18:15:38 +0000 (UTC) Received: from freefall.freebsd.org (localhost [127.0.0.1]) by freefall.freebsd.org (8.14.9/8.14.9) with ESMTP id t2OIFbha012173 for ; Tue, 24 Mar 2015 18:15:37 GMT (envelope-from bdrewery@freefall.freebsd.org) Received: (from bdrewery@localhost) by freefall.freebsd.org (8.14.9/8.14.9/Submit) id t2OIFb2E012170 for svn-ports-all@freebsd.org; Tue, 24 Mar 2015 18:15:37 GMT (envelope-from bdrewery) Received: (qmail 84073 invoked from network); 24 Mar 2015 13:15:36 -0500 Received: from unknown (HELO ?10.10.1.139?) (freebsd@shatow.net@10.10.1.139) by sweb.xzibition.com with ESMTPA; 24 Mar 2015 13:15:36 -0500 Message-ID: <5511A9CB.5030200@FreeBSD.org> Date: Tue, 24 Mar 2015 13:15:39 -0500 From: Bryan Drewery Organization: FreeBSD User-Agent: Mozilla/5.0 (Windows NT 6.3; WOW64; rv:31.0) Gecko/20100101 Thunderbird/31.5.0 MIME-Version: 1.0 To: Baptiste Daroussin Subject: Re: svn commit: r382128 - in head/mail/dovecot2: . files References: <201503241738.t2OHcYnp092783@svn.freebsd.org> <5511A5C3.7060903@FreeBSD.org> <20150324181253.GC37936@ivaldir.etoilebsd.net> In-Reply-To: <20150324181253.GC37936@ivaldir.etoilebsd.net> OpenPGP: id=6E4697CF; url=http://www.shatow.net/bryan/bryan2.asc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="QGsd2HU6fkSkxo3uTQuqJx9SUbWpIjN6a" Cc: svn-ports-head@freebsd.org, svn-ports-all@freebsd.org, Adam Weinberger , ports-committers@freebsd.org X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.18-1 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 24 Mar 2015 18:15:38 -0000 This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--QGsd2HU6fkSkxo3uTQuqJx9SUbWpIjN6a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: quoted-printable On 3/24/2015 1:12 PM, Baptiste Daroussin wrote: > On Tue, Mar 24, 2015 at 12:58:27PM -0500, Bryan Drewery wrote: >> On 3/24/2015 12:38 PM, Adam Weinberger wrote: >>> Author: adamw >>> Date: Tue Mar 24 17:38:34 2015 >>> New Revision: 382128 >>> URL: https://svnweb.freebsd.org/changeset/ports/382128 >>> QAT: https://qat.redports.org/buildarchive/r382128/ >>> >>> Log: >>> Move the sample configuration files into ETCDIR. >>> =20 >>> After talking more with Rozhuk Ivan (submitter of 198792, see r3819= 30), >>> the sample configuration files don't belong in DOCSDIR, and they re= ally >>> don't belong underneath an OPTION that many people have disabled by= >>> default. >>> =20 >>> I still don't think that they're good candidates for @sample, but t= hey >>> make more sense living in ETCDIR. >>> =20 >>> While here, shuffle around a few other docs/examples files. >>> =20 >>> PORTREVISION bump for the plist changes. >> >> >> Having had @sample for a while now I do wish that there was a way to >> specify that a file should be copied to ETCDIR. >> >> So for this example: >> >> @sample %%EXAMPLESDIR%%example-config/conf.d/10-auth.conf >> >> This would copy a .conf to ETCDIR/10-auth.conf. It gets tricky if you >> want it in ETCDIR/conf.d/ though. >> >> We need parameters for @keywords to do anything like this. >> >> Also going back to the real root issue I do not like pkg-plist at all.= I >> much prefer the declarative way gentoo ebuilds are written. >> > With pkg 1.5 we can have arguments with keywords, my goal is to add @ex= ample (or > extend @sample so that you will right something like: > @example %%EXAMPLESDIR%%/plop.default_or_what_ever_upstream_want %%ETCD= IR%%/prog/plop.conf >=20 > Best regards, > Bapt >=20 Exciting! --=20 Regards, Bryan Drewery --QGsd2HU6fkSkxo3uTQuqJx9SUbWpIjN6a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QEcBAEBAgAGBQJVEanLAAoJEDXXcbtuRpfPiY4H/AzLpGCDSnZxlBjSJ48N55Mw Ingo522IZDpfEWe63ZYsvp/UULhFYfRvK1RShBFKt4iXUUG3hRH6fZ7+fKkerBUe SknY996zvIh8TfPTra+Ci9jziYUmxGqsFsO1qgUUnYDBViWeWcEdDuEpoXeNyGS3 q4m6gjDzdNgEvg8BqcmsvpjIAszvvR3+CMtlPgRPeeL1jFYh7lzWu1zuVgLngWE2 w02AYDmfj1QzqGB57MgAZPpEifiZ4b5xCAyQT7j1Di1+9f4ySte25Id917295UIg iHeGpRLeLlR1mvVoMOFcgQLmTVbcToWBWROJt9WlMUs232FAkdznABVRJXZoUOc= =f7Wi -----END PGP SIGNATURE----- --QGsd2HU6fkSkxo3uTQuqJx9SUbWpIjN6a--